Five Shades of Green: Substituent Influence on the (Spectro-) Electrochemical Properties of Diferrocenylphenyl Methylium Dyes

2021 
Five new, intensely green diferrocenylphenylmethylium complexes 1+–5+ with electron donating (EDG: 4-MeO, 4-Me, 4-Br) or withdrawing (EWG: 3,5-CF3, 4-nC6F13) substituents were synthesized and fully characterized. The substituent influence on their electrochemical and spectroscopic properties was investigated by cyclic voltammetry, UV/Vis/NIR and T-dependent EPR spectroscopy of the cationic as well as the oxidized (12+–52+) and reduced (1˙–5˙) species. The reduced forms equilibrate with their corresponding dimers (65–83%) with a clear substituent influence as expressed by their Hammett parameters in an ordering 4+ > 5+ > 3+ > 2+ > 1+. The structures of all five precursor carbinols 1-OH–5-OH and those of three of the diferrocenylphenylmethylium cations (1+, 4+–5+) were established by X-ray crystallography.
